Job Summary
We are seeking an experienced Network Engineer to support and maintain large-scale enterprise and carrier networks. The ideal candidate will have strong expertise in routing and switching technologies, MPLS WAN environments, BGP routing, network troubleshooting, packet analysis, and incident management. This role requires hands-on experience with enterprise networking devices, network monitoring tools, and collaboration with cross-functional teams to ensure high network availability and performance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Configure, troubleshoot, and maintain enterprise network infrastructure including routers, switches, firewalls, load balancers, proxies, and wireless access points.
  • Analyze and troubleshoot Layer 3 private IP MPLS carrier networks utilizing BGP peering.
  • Support and maintain complex private BGP WAN topologies, including Customer Edge (CE) routers, routing configurations, QoS policies, and WAN connectivity.
  • Perform network traffic analysis using packet captures (PCAP/Wireshark) to identify root causes and drive issues to resolution.
  • Configure and troubleshoot routing protocols including:
    • BGP
    • OSPF
    • EIGRP
    • MPLS
    • RIP
  • Monitor, analyze, and troubleshoot network performance using tools such as:
    • Splunk
    • HPNA
    • Netdisco
    • Pulse
    • Synapse
    • Cyrus
    • Aruba Mobility Master
  • Review network logs, configuration changes, traffic utilization, and system health to proactively identify and resolve issues.
  • Work closely with data center technicians to diagnose and resolve hardware issues involving cables, ports, transceivers, routers, and switches.
  • Coordinate with hardware vendors during live troubleshooting sessions to resolve device-related incidents.
  • Monitor network alerts through TSN Workstation and manage incident response activities to ensure timely restoration of services.
  • Utilize SNMP-based monitoring tools, including EMC SMARTS, to monitor network health and availability.
  • Collaborate with operations, engineering, and management teams to ensure network stability and 24x7 operational support.
  • Maintain documentation for network configurations, incident resolutions, and operational procedures.
